Follow the River Brittle into the shadow of the Black Cuillin mountains to discover the Fairy Pools — a cascading sequence of crystal-clear, turquoise rock pools fed by Highland waterfalls. One of Scotland's most enchanting natural spectacles, guided in small groups.
What to expect
The path traces the river upstream through a glacially carved glen, with each pool more vivid and inviting than the last. The Cuillin Ridge looms dramatically overhead, providing a mountain backdrop that photographers dream of. Your guide identifies local wildflowers, points out golden eagle territory above, and shares the Gaelic folklore woven into the landscape. The walk is moderate — around 5 km return — and entirely worth every step.
Good to know
Wear waterproof boots — the path crosses the river and can be wet underfoot even in summer. Fairy Pools is about 1 hour from Portree; a guided tour handles all logistics. This is a morning excursion — ensure return timing aligns with your all-aboard. Not recommended if mobility is limited.
